Wellington Management Group LLP lowered its position in shares of BJ's Wholesale Club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:BJ - Free Report) by 5.3%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 204,862 shares of the company's stock after selling 11,480 shares during the period. Wellington Management Group LLP owned about 0.16% of BJ's Wholesale Club worth $18,304,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

BJ's Wholesale Club (NYSE:BJ -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 22nd. The company reported $1.14 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.91 by $0.23. BJ's Wholesale Club had a net margin of 2.71% and a return on equity of 35.41%. The firm had revenue of $5.15 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$5.18 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$0.85 earnings per share.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 4.8%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that BJ's Wholesale Club Holdings, Inc. will post 3.96 EPS for the current fiscal year.

BJ's Wholesale Club Profile
(
Free Report)
BJ's Wholesale Club Holdings, Inc engages in the operation of membership warehouse clubs. Its product categories include grocery, household and pet, television and electronics, furniture, computer and tablets, patio and outdoor living, lawn and garden, baby and kids, toys, home, health and beauty, appliances, and jewelry.
